Hi guys, Im sorry if this has been posted anywhere else but I can't seem to find what I'm looking for.
I work for a University where we have serveral older Plasma in our foyer to display notices electronically using OneLan.
Now, we have just recently ordered the above TV on my advice, but this TV has a fundermental floor.
I put the TV into Home mode as Store mode brings up loads of information about the TV.
I set the time to come on at 7.00 in the morning and to go off at 21.00.
Exactly 2 hours into it, it turns itself off. No matter what time I set it to turn on.
I have phoned LG who sent an enginner to replace some parts, even though I told them it wasn't a hardware fault. Anyway - long story short. After a fe more phone calls, they advised me that it was a function on TV and it cant be over written.???
They said I would have to either manually turn the TV on and off myself (without the timer set)
Or to go down to the foyer every morning and press 1 button within the 2 hour window.
I can't believe that this setting can't be over written.
Any help please guys would be much appreciated.
